LEGO Reveals Massive 5,471 Piece LORD OF THE RINGS Dark Tower of Mordor Set

LEGO Group has revealed its huge 5,471 piece The Lord of the Rings: Barad-Dûr set, which is inspired by the award-winning film adaptations.

Barad-Dûr is the epic dark tower with the Eye of Sauron and the building has a lot of hidden fan “treasures” and film references from The Lord of the Rings.

The description reads: “Prepare to journey deep into the heart of Middle-earth with the unveiling of the spectacular LEGO Icons The Lord of the Rings: Barad-Dûr set!

“With its imposing 5,471 pieces, this awe-inspiring masterpiece brings to life the dark tower of Mordor in stunning detail, packed with thrilling features and beloved characters from the timeless trilogy.

“The journey through the dark tower continues with the throne room – which includes a compartment that opens to reveal a map, and a ladder on the top floor of the tower that can be moved left and right.”

At the summit lies the Eye of Sauron which rotates in various directions and features a light brick to make the eye glow. There are also 10 minifigures, including Sauron, Mouth of Sauron, Orc, Frodo, Sam, Gollum and Gothmog.

In addition, purchases made between 1-7 June will receive a free LEGO® Icons The Lord of the Rings: Fell Beast set, which features posable wings and joints and a Nazgul minifigure.

The Lord of the Rings: Barad-Dûr set will be available for purchase on June 4, 2024.
